Japan March Core Machinery Orders Fall 1.3% on Month
May 14, 2009 by admin
Core machinery orders in Japan were down 1.3 percent to 727.9 billion yen in March compared to the previous month, the Cabinet Office said on Friday, significantly better than forecasts for a 4.6 percent decline after the revised 0.6 percent gain in February and the 3.8 percent fall in January.
